33 dead in Virginia shootings: university president

Mon Apr 16, 2007 5:16pm EDT
 
[-] Text [+]

WASHINGTON (Reuters) - Thirty-three people, including the suspected gunman, were killed on Monday in a shooting rampage at Virginia Tech university, the university's president said.

The rampage was the deadliest shooting on a campus in U.S. history.
